- 1、本文档共4页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
出处:/?p=579
mysql 无法退出sql命令行编辑
mysql insert into core_user(login_name,real_name,password,email,create_time,is_disab…..‘ quit‘ exit‘ ;‘ \‘ \c‘ /c
终止批处理操作吗(Y/N)? y
遇到上面的情况无法终于sql编辑,最后没办法ctrl+c,强退了mysql ,后来找了一下官方文档,上面是有说明的,前面的提示符很重要,要用 ‘\c 退出————————以下官方的说明-------------
这询问说明mysql的几个方面:
· 一个命令通常由SQL语句组成,随后跟着一个分号。(有一些例外不需要分号。早先提到的QUIT是一个例子。后面我们将看到其它的例子。)
· 当发出一个命令时,mysql将它发送给服务器并显示执行结果,然后显示另一个mysql显示它准备好接受其它命令。
· mysql用表格(行和列)方式显示查询输出。第一行包含列的标签,随后的行是查询结果。通常,列标签是你取自数据库表的列的名字。如果你正在检索一个表达式而非表列的值(如刚才的例子),mysql用表达式本身标记列。
· mysql显示返回了多少行,以及查询花了多长时间,它给你提供服务器性能的一个大致概念。因为他们表示时钟时间(不是 CPU 或机器时间),并且因为他们受到诸如服务器负载和网络延时的影响,因此这些值是不精确的。(为了简洁,在本章其它例子中不再显示“集合中的行”。)
能够以大小写输入关键词。下列查询是等价的:
mysql SELECT VERSION(), CURRENT_DATE;mysql select version(), current_date;mysql SeLeCt vErSiOn(), current_DATE;这是另外一个查询,它说明你能将mysql用作一个简单的计算器:
mysql SELECT SIN(PI()/4), (4+1)*5;+——————+———+| SIN(PI()/4) | (4+1)*5 |+——————+———+| 0.70710678118655 | 25 |+——————+———+1 row in set (0.02 sec)至此显示的命令是相当短的单行语句。你可以在一行上输入多条语句,只需要以一个分号间隔开各语句:
mysql SELECT VERSION(); SELECT NOW();+—————–+| VERSION() |+—————–+| 5.1.2-alpha-log |+—————–+1 row in set (0.00 sec)
+———————+| NOW() |+———————+| 2005-10-11 15:15:00 |+———————+1 row in set (0.00 sec)不必全在一个行内给出一个命令,较长命令可以输入到多个行中。mysql通过寻找终止分号而不是输入行的结束来决定语句在哪儿结束。(换句话说,mysql接受自由格式的输入:它收集输入行但直到看见分号才执行。)
这里是一个简单的多行语句的例子:
mysql SELECT- USER()- ,- CURRENT_DATE;+—————+————–+| USER() | CURRENT_DATE |+—————+————–+| jon@localhost | 2005-10-11 |+—————+————–+在这个例子中,在输入多行查询的第一行后,要注意提示符如何从mysql变为-,这正是mysql如何指出它没见到完整的语句并且正在等待剩余的部分。提示符是你的朋友,因为它提供有价值的反馈,如果使用该反馈,将总是知道mysql正在等待什么。
如果你决定不想执行正在输入过程中的一个命令,输入\c取消它:
mysql SELECT- USER()- \cmysql这里也要注意提示符,在你输入\c以后,它切换回到mysql,提供反馈以表明mysql准备接受一个新命令。
下表显示出可以看见的各个提示符并简述它们所表示的mysql的状态:
提示符
含义
mysql
准备好接受新命令。
-
等待多行命令的下一行。
‘
等待下一行,等待以单引号(“’”)开始的字符串的结束。
“
等待下一行,等待以双引号(“””)开始的字符串的结束。
`
等待下一行,等待以反斜点(‘`’)开始的识别符的结束。
/*
等待下一行,等待以/*开始的注释的结束。
当你打算在一个单行上发出一个命令时,通常会“偶然”出现多行语句,但是没有终止分号。在这种情况中,mysql等待进一步输入:
mysql SELECT USER()-如果出
您可能关注的文档
- LOGO设计目的树立品牌观念.doc
- LOL必须要知道的100条.docx
- LORIRA高级女装人体测量方法.doc
- Lovestory歌词TaylorSwift.docx
- LPC3250I2S音频模块.doc
- luojao论文设计模板.doc
- LZ精密超平面部吸脂全过程.doc
- l打翻醋坛子让其醋意大发(从.doc
- l玄关设计形式要素.doc
- M9手机锂电池的正确使用方法.doc
- 吉安县公开招聘专职文明实践员笔试备考试题及答案解析.docx
- 2025重庆枫叶国际学校招聘教师笔试备考试题及答案解析.docx
- 游机队电玩自制联网教程-tplink.pdf
- 2025重庆新华出版集团招聘1人笔试模拟试题及答案解析.docx
- 2025宜宾高新丽雅城市产业发展有限公司公开招聘笔试模拟试题及答案解析.docx
- 2025云南保山市龙陵县勐糯镇人民政府招聘合同制专职消防员1人笔试模拟试题及答案解析.docx
- 11.1生活中常见的盐 九年级化学人教版下册.pptx
- 6.1法律保护下的婚姻 高二政治《法律与生活》课件(统编版选择性必修2)(新版).pptx
- 文昌市中小学教师校园招聘29人笔试模拟试题及答案解析.docx
- 10.1.5 常见的酸和碱(第5课时)课件-九年级化学人教版下册.pptx
文档评论(0)